Isabella Strahan Cries “Happy Tears” After Receiving Positive Health Update

Isabella Strahan, 19, recently shared a positive update on her battle with medulloblastoma, a brain tumor. In a YouTube vlog, she tearfully revealed that her doctor said she only needs two more rounds of chemotherapy, completing her treatment in May instead of July.

“This news brought me so much joy,” Isabella said. “I’m looking forward to having a summer to rest before returning to USC in the fall.”

In a heartwarming moment, Isabella’s twin sister, Sophia, surprised her at the end of the vlog. “Today just got so much better because Sophia just surprised me. There are a lot of happy tears today,” Isabella shared.

Isabella’s journey began in October, during her freshman year at USC, when she experienced symptoms. After surgery to remove the tumor, she has been documenting her journey on YouTube, raising awareness about medulloblastoma.

Isabella’s story is one of courage and resilience, and we wish her continued health and happiness.
